I AM puzzled as to exactly why the neighbour of the amateur radio operator objects to St George's flag being flown by Mr Beedham? This was not made clear on your web page.
Here in Florida and being a British national, on appropriate days I fly the US flag along with the Union Jack, St Georges flag and the Welsh flag (my wife is Welsh).
My neighbours are all supportive and question me if I fail to fly them on some occasions.(all three to the rear and on both sides).
What exactly is wrong with a flag, they are basically quiet and unobtrusive? One would think that the local govt. would encourage patriotism?
John Weatherley
Harlock Road, Melbourne, Florida, USA, letter sent via e-mail
